Recently, we had a one hour ‘competition’ using Renoise 2.5(beta). The rules were simple, track a song using the included renoise instruments and native DSP only.
I decided to record me tracking this entry, with me commentating so you know what I’m thinking.
Few things to mention - this is not a tutorial. I talk a little about creative workflow, but it’s hard to speak at any length when you’re in a hurry! Zero planning went into this. I had no idea what I was going to do until I did it
